Motorsport fans with £64,999 burning a hole in their back pocket are in with the chance of owning a bona fide slice of superbike royalty as a 1995 Honda RVF750 RC45 race bike goes up for sale.

Available through The Bike Specialists in Sheffield, the ‘90s Honda is no ordinary RVF – it’s an ex-V&M Racing machine with a glittering career spanning both short circuit and road racing competition.

Honda’s RC45 is hardly run-of-the-mill, having been produced as a factory-built homologation special  to compete in the World Superbike Championship.

This particular bike competed between 1995-1997. It was originally run by Steve Ward in Castrol colours during the 1995 season, before later switching to its current V&M Racing livery, backed by Jack Valentine and Steve Mellor.

In 1995, it bagged a first place at Brands Hatch at the hands of Terry Rymer, before Iain Duffus rode the Honda to fourth in both the 1996 Isle of Man TT and North West 200.

Michael Rutter, who now holds seven Isle of Man TT wins to his name, then took to the bars the following year, riding it to an impressive second place in the Formula One TT, while also netting first and second place finishes at the NW 200.

Having spent the last 15 years as part of a private collection, the bike remains in fully running condition and has even been recently paraded at Goodwood. It’s being offered with a paddock stand, a treasure trove of race history, and comprehensive workshop notes.
